How do I find EIN number?
Ask the IRS to search for your EIN by calling the Business & Specialty Tax Line at 800-829-4933. The hours of operation are 7:00 a.m. – 7:00 p.m. local time, Monday through Friday.
How do I find my employer’s EIN number without a W2?
If you have past tax records, this is the easiest way to find your employer’s identification number. If you cannot find your physical copy of your W-2, check your tax filing software such as TurboTax or any online payroll records you may have through companies such as ADP.
Can I find my employer’s EIN number online?
If your employer is a publicly traded company, you should be able to find it online on the company’s 10-K, which is public record. If your employer went bankrupt, look online for public court records which may include its EIN.
Can I get a free EIN number?
Generally, businesses need an EIN. You may apply for an EIN in various ways, and now you may apply online. This is a free service offered by the Internal Revenue Service and you can get your EIN immediately. You must check with your state to make sure you need a state number or charter.
How can I get a copy of my EIN certificate online?
How to get a copy of my EIN Verification Letter (147C) from the IRS for my LLC?
- If you got your EIN Number online, you can download the CP 575 online.
- If you got your EIN Number by mail or fax, the IRS will mail you a CP 575 (it’s mailed to the address you listed on 4a and 4b of Form SS-4; takes 4-6 weeks to arrive)
Where is the Wanamaker community in Indiana located?
Wanamaker is a community of Indianapolis located in southeastern Marion County, Indiana.
Where was the post office in Wanamaker Indiana?
In the 1800s, Gallaudet Station, also known simply as Gallaudet was a post office and train station on the Cincinnati, Indianapolis, St. Louis and Chicago Railway. Gallaudet Station was located 1 mile (1.6 km) south of Wanamaker.
Where did the town of Wanamaker get its name?
In 1834, Mary Adams had John H. Messinger lay out the town of New Bethel (the original name of Wanamaker) from a portion of her farmland. The town plat was recorded on March 24, 1834.
